a,abbr,acronym,address,applet,b,big,blockquote,body,caption,center,cite,code,dd,del,dfn,div,dl,dt,em,fieldset,font,form,h1,h2,h3,h4,h5,h6,html,i,iframe,img,ins,kbd,label,legend,li,object,ol,p,pre,q,s,samp,small,span,strike,strong,sub,sup,table,tbody,td,tfoot,th,thead,tr,tt,u,ul,var{margin:0;padding:0;border:0;outline:0;font-size:100%;vertical-align:baseline;background:0 0}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:after,blockquote:before,q:after,q:before{content:'';content:none}:focus{outline:0}ins{text-decoration:none}del{text-decoration:line-through}table{border-collapse:collapse;border-spacing:0}a:link{text-decoration:none}a:visited{text-decoration:none}a:hover{text-decoration:none}a:active{text-decoration:none}li{ list-style-type:none}a{ color:#03C}.clear{ clear:both}
body{ font-family:'Microsoft Yahei',Tahoma,Simsun; font-size:0.95em}
.head{ width:100%;}
.head .head_main{ width:100%; height:44px; line-height:44px; background:#00BCD4;}
.head .head_main .logo{ display:block; float:left; width:70px; height:44px; background-position:center center; background-repeat:no-repeat; background-size:45px 30px;}
.head .head_main .logo h1{ display:none;}
.head .head_main .pc_introduce{ display:none}
.head .head_main .wap_introduce{ color:#FFF;}
.head .head_more{ position:absolute; right:0; top:0; z-index:1;}
.head .head_more .open{ display:none;}
.head .head_more .head_more_links{ display:block; height:44px; width:60px; float:left; background-repeat:no-repeat; background-color:#00BCD4; border-left:1px solid #00BCD4;}
.pc,.lb_ad,.rb_ad,.morelink,.tips,.nav,.banner,#nav-plane,.tanchu,.r_nav{ display:none}
.tanchu{ height:0; width:0; overflow:hidden;}
.look{ width:100%; margin:auto; background:#FFF; position:relative;}
.look .focus{ width:100%; /*height:110px; position:absolute; top:457px; */overflow:hidden; z-index:1;}
.look .focus a{ display:block; width:33.33%; height:34px; line-height:34px; float:left; text-align:center; font-size:0.9em;}
.look .flash{ width:100%; height:100px; background:#000; position:relative;}
.look .flash .flash_bg{ display:block; width:100%; height:100px; background-size:auto 110px; background-position:center center; opacity:0.6;} 
.look .flash .flash_wd{ width:100%; height:100px; color:#FFF; text-align:center; line-height:100px; position:absolute; left:0; top:0; font-size:0.9em} 
.look .news .news_box{ display:none;}
.look .news .news_url{ display:block; width:93.5%; margin:3% 3% 0 3%; height:40px; border:1px solid #333; line-height:40px; text-align:center;}
.look .news .news_url div{ display:inline; margin-right:10px; font-size:0.9em; background:#FAFAFA; font-weight:bolder;}
.collect{ width:93.5%; margin:-1px 3% 0 3%; height:40px; border:1px solid #333; line-height:40px; text-align:center; font-size:0.9em;}
.collect span{ padding:3px 5px; background:#F69; color:#FFF;}
.words{ width:95%; padding:7px; margin:auto;}
.words .words_box{ width:100%;}
.words .words_box .words_list{ width:100%;}
.words .words_box .words_list a{ display:inline-block; height:31px; width:32.13%; margin:3px 0.6%; float:left; background:#F6F6F6; overflow:hidden;}
.words .words_box .words_list a div{ height:32px; line-height:32px; text-align:center; font-size:0.872em; overflow:hidden; }
.words .words_box .words_list a .sub{ display:none;}
.wap_focus{ width:100%; height:106px;}
.web{ width:100%; margin:auto;}
.web .web_class{ width:100%; height:32px; background:#00BCD4;}
.web .web_class .web_class_title{ width:100%;}
.web .web_class .web_class_title h2{ width:100%; line-height:32px; font-size:16px; text-align:center; font-weight:bold; color:#FFF}
.web .web_class .web_class_tip{ display:none;}
.web .web_list{width:94%; margin:3%; border-top:1px solid #F9F9F9; border-left:1px solid #F9F9F9;}
.web .web_list li{ width:33.33%; height:32px; float:left; overflow:hidden;}
.web .web_list li div{ display:none;}
.web .web_list li a{ display:block; height:31px; line-height:32px; text-align:center; font-size:0.872em; background-position:-9999px 0; background-repeat:no-repeat;overflow:hidden; border-bottom:1px solid #F9F9F9; border-right:1px solid #F9F9F9;}
.web .web_list li a img{ display:none;}
.web .web_list li a:hover{ background:#FCFCFC;}
.zhanzhang{ width:100%; background:#FFF; margin:auto;}
.zhanzhang .zhanzhang_title{ height:32px; line-height:32px; text-align:center; background:#00BCD4; color:#FFF; font-size:16px}
.zhanzhang .zhanzhang_list{ padding:3%; margin:auto; border-bottom:1px solid #F0F0F0;}
.zhanzhang .zhanzhang_list h5{ display:inline-block; color:#222; font-size:0.9em; font-weight:normal; padding:4px 6px; background:#555; transition:0.2s; float:left; color:#FFF;}
.zhanzhang .zhanzhang_list li{ float:left;}
.zhanzhang .zhanzhang_list li a{ display:inline-block; margin:1px; padding:4px 8px; text-align:center; color:#444; font-size:0.872em;}
.zhanzhang .zhanzhang_list li a p{ color:#999;}
.zhanzhang .zhanzhang_list li a:hover{ background:#DDD; color:#F00}
.zhanzhang .zhanzhang_list:hover h5{ background:#F33;}
.number{width:100%; height:100px; line-height:100px; text-align:center; background:#FAFAFA}
.number a{ color:#FFF; font-size:0.8em}
.fs18{font-size:18px;}
.fs14{font-size:14px;}
.fs12{font-size:12px;}
.cu{ font-weight:bold;}
.border{ font-weight:bolder;}
.hong{ color:#F00}
.lan{ color:#00F}
.lv{ color:#090}
.fen{ color:#F3F}
.zi{ color:#90F}
.hei{ color:#444}
.huang{ color:#F90}
.hui{ color:#999; font-size:12px;}
#footer { clear: both; border-top:5px #52b6ef solid; background:#333;padding:20px 0; text-align: center; line-height: 21px; font-size: 13px; letter-spacing: 0; margin-top:20px; }
.copyright { font-family: Tahoma, serif; color:#ccc; }
.copyright a { color:#ccc}






